The distance between the crest and root is called the thread height. Determining the Minimum Tap Drill Depth The tap drill depth for tapped holes should be deep enough to allow for the minimum thread depth, the tap's chamfer, any chips that may accumulate in the bottom of the hole, and any over-travel of the spindle as it slows to a stop before reversing. Thread pitch, or simply pitch is the distance between a point on one thread to the corresponding point on the thread adjacent to it (for example, the measurement from crest to crest or from root to root).
